Are you looking for ways to be more eco-friendly and reduce your carbon footprint? Adopting environmentally friendly practices is not only beneficial for the planet but can also lead to a healthier lifestyle for you and your family. Here are some tips to help you make a positive impact on the environment:
1. Reduce, Reuse, Recycle
One of the most fundamental principles of eco-friendly living is to follow the 3 R's - Reduce, Reuse, Recycle. By reducing waste, reusing items whenever possible, and recycling materials, you can significantly decrease the amount of trash that ends up in landfills.
2. Conserve Water
Water is a precious resource, and conserving it is essential for sustainable living. Simple practices like fixing leaks, taking shorter showers, and using a dishwasher only when it's full can help save water.
3. Switch to Energy-Efficient Appliances
Upgrade your home appliances to energy-efficient models. These appliances consume less energy, leading to lower electricity bills and reduced environmental impact.
4. Use Eco-Friendly Cleaning Products
Avoid harsh chemicals that can harm the environment and your health. Opt for eco-friendly cleaning products that are biodegradable and safe for use around children and pets.
5. Choose Sustainable Transportation
Reduce your carbon emissions by opting for sustainable transportation options like walking, biking, carpooling, or using public transportation whenever possible. You can also consider investing in an electric vehicle for a greener commute.
6. Support Local and Organic Products
Buying local and organic products not only supports small businesses but also reduces the carbon footprint associated with transporting goods over long distances. Look for farmers' markets or local stores that offer organic produce and products.
7. Plant Trees and Support Green Spaces
Trees play a crucial role in absorbing carbon dioxide and purifying the air. Get involved in tree-planting initiatives in your community or support organizations that work towards preserving green spaces.
8. Educate Yourself and Others
Stay informed about environmental issues and share your knowledge with friends and family. By raising awareness and promoting eco-friendly practices, you can inspire others to make a positive impact on the planet.
Remember, every small step towards sustainability counts. By incorporating these environmentally friendly tips into your daily routine, you can contribute to a greener and more sustainable future for all.
